    So:

    New Zelda: Spirit Tracks - looks like Phantom Hourglass and features a train as Link's vehicle.

    New VC cat: Arcade. Mame? ...TMNT? New games already available, unknown if its japan or not.

    Update Wii: Get new menu, new SD support (play from the card!)

    DSi will invade your life and take your soul, eat your children etc.

    Square makes a Wii game: My Life as a Darklord. Best title ever. Nice to see Square developing for a Nintendo console again. Speaking of which, it's finally happening: The Final Fantasy series (starting with original NES FF1) will be available on VC. Watch them release CT the greedy fuckers. 8 bucks for VC and 30 bucks for DS? Why not.

    Basically, no big Wii news in terms of software. They showed off Rock and Roll Climbers which looks oddly fun, but nothing great. No core games shown or announced from Nintendo. And we still dont know when Resort and Motion+ will hit. Rumor is that Nintendo is just making new Wiimotes with motion+ built in. Expect Motion+ sold separately for 10 bucks imo. New Wiimotes (if it happens) will probably hike to 50. Expect Resort and other 3rd partry titles to ome with a packaged Motion+ adapter.

    All in all, not very eventful. But some interesting things to kick around.
